Character of the water
Sönner-Knackåstjärnen lies in the cold north — a northern humic brown tarn. The tea-stained, humic water hides the bottom within an arm's length.
The surroundings
The lake lies remote, ringed by forest and bog far from any road. Few find their way here — the water is untouched and the stock undisturbed.
Moderately deep (5 m) — shallow bays, the odd reef and a deeper channel through the middle.

Fishing Sönner-Knackåstjärnen
perch and pike sit at the top of the food chain in Sönner-Knackåstjärnen, carried by roach. The brown, humic water keeps visibility short — the fishing is more about vibration than sight.

General rules of thumb for this kind of water
- Brown, humic water dampens the light — fishing can be good even in the middle of the day.
